No heat or blowing cold air typically creates the greatest alarm. The issue usually stems from control unit problems, ignition component failure, clogged air filters, or engaged limit switches. In dusty areas like Glendale and Burbank, filters accumulate debris fast, drastically limiting air movement and triggering protective shutdowns as a safeguard. Thermostat malfunctions often involve low battery power, wrong configurations, or electrical wiring issues.
If the fan continues working but produces only cold air, the issue often lies with the heating element or gas supply. Residents are advised to initially conduct simple inspections prior to concluding a serious problem. These simple steps resolve many cases without professional intervention.
Most frequent causes include thermostat miscalibration, ignition system failure, obstructed filtration, and natural gas flow issues. Every one demands a specific approach to diagnose and correct effectively.
First try installing a new filter, checking thermostat batteries and settings, plus making sure the electrical breaker remains in position. Such steps often restore function immediately.

Furnace short cycling disrupts heating cycles while creating efficiency worries. The furnace begins heating briefly, before shutting down too soon, continuing this incomplete pattern. Such operation usually stems from overheating protection mechanisms activating due to restricted airflow, contaminated sensors, or improperly sized equipment.
In regions like San Fernando Valley and Pasadena, dust deposits makes this issue particularly common at the beginning of winter weather each winter. Homeowners experience increased utility usage plus inconsistent room temperatures.
Blocked air filters, blocked vents, malfunctioning safety switches, or mismatched system sizing commonly cause short cycling. All these elements blocks proper circulation or leads to early termination.
Frequent on-off cycles speeds up part deterioration dramatically raises energy expenses because of poor performance.
Start with new filter installation and clearing all vents. Technician instrumentation evaluate circulation while checking sensors for accurate diagnosis.
Unusual noises like clanking, booming, or whining noises point to equipment problems needing prompt attention. Rattling often comes from loose panels or debris in the system, while banging sounds may result from thermal expansion of metal ducts. High-pitched squealing usually indicates worn blower motor bearings or belts.
Ignoring these warning signs may result in total breakdown or safety hazards. Shutting down the furnace until technician review prevents further damage.

Furnace repair near me costs depend on exact nature of the repair, required parts, and time required. Across SoCal, typical routine fixes usually cost between $130 to $600, which makes prompt action financially advantageous compared to complete system replacement.
Being aware of average expenses enables residents to prepare financially while identifying reasonable pricing offered by technicians. Clear cost communication removes doubt while establishing trust throughout the repair procedure.
Ignition or flame sensor maintenance and component swap generally costs $150 up to $350, as one of the regularly performed fixes. Blower motor or related component service typically ranges from $300 to $600 owing to installation complexity. Short cycling evaluation and fix usually ranges $200 and $500 depending on required adjustments.

What causes furnace short cycling?
Short cycling occurs due to thermal overload triggered by clogged filters, restricted air pathways, defective detection, or oversized units. This causes lower efficiency plus equipment stress. How often should I change my furnace filter?
Swap furnace filters monthly to quarterly, more frequently in high-dust areas. Well-maintained filters keep air movement optimal, system efficiency, while preventing numerous common issues. Discover correct care through our maintenance services page.
